Big C is seeking a detail-oriented numbers enthusiast to join our Corporate Services team as an Assistant Accountant. In this hands-on role, you’ll play a key part in keeping our finances accurate, up to date, and compliant, helping the charity make informed decisions across the organisation.

About the role

In this hands-on role, you’ll maintain Big C’s financial and management accounting systems, ensuring records are accurate, up to date, and compliant. You’ll also line manage our Accounts Assistant, providing guidance and support to help deliver a high-performing finance function. You’ll work closely with managers and budget holders, helping them make informed decisions through clear, timely reports, budgets, and forecasts.

We’re looking for someone with strong accounting knowledge – part-qualified (CIMA, ACA or ACCA), Level 4 AAT or with equivalent experience – who’s confident using Excel and accounting systems. You’ll be proactive, organised, and have a keen eye for detail, with experience in supervising or line managing colleagues. If you enjoy problem-solving, collaborating with a small team, and ensuring financial processes run like clockwork, this is the role for you.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Line management of the Accounts Assistant, providing guidance, support, and development opportunities
  • Lead on the production, analysis, and reporting of management accounts, budgets, forecasts, and restricted funds to support informed financial decision-making
  • Maintain accurate financial records, including reconciliations, fixed assets, VAT, cashflow, and income/expenditure transactions
  • Ensure compliance with finance policies and procedures, providing advice and support to staff and volunteers as needed
  • Provide operational cover for the Director of Corporate Services and support the development of financial systems, processes, and the charity’s overall financial strategy

About Big C

Big C is one of East Anglia’s largest cancer charities, having raised £50 million in 45 years. Each year, our supporters help us raise around £3 million to support people affected by cancer in our community.

We provide holistic care through Cancer Support Centres and Hubs, as well as online and telephone support via our Virtual Support Centre. Income comes from donations, local businesses, grants, legacies, and 11 charity shops across the region.

Committed to equity, diversity, and inclusion, Big C was recently awarded Gold Accreditation in the Best Employers Eastern Region 2025 and offers a supportive environment that values wellbeing and work/life balance.
